Nasha Mukt Bharat Abhiyaan; JU organises ‘De-Addiction Dialogue on Drugs’

STATE TIMES NEWS

JAMMU: The Community Service and Social Justice club of “Utsaah” University of Jammu during its ten day’s Multi Arts Festival “Protsaahan” on Thursday organised a De -Addiction Dialogue on Drugs under Nasha Mukt Bharat Abhiyaan.
The purpose behind the programme is to discourage the use of drugs among the youth.
Under the direction of Prof. Umesh Rai, Vice Chancellor of University of Jammu, University is aiming to promote the Nasha Mukt Bhart Abhiyan.
The program was organized to promote the societal outreach vision of University of Jammu by inspiring students to utilize their energies and other resources in positive and social development.
Shakti Pathak DIG Jammu, Kathua, Samba range was the Chief Guest of the programme.
In his address, Pathak appreciated the initiative of conducting the drug De -Addiction Dialogue at the University level. He very impressively related the theme by stressing upon the word “SHE’ where Security, Health and Economy was related with drug awareness.
Harish Kumar, Asstt. Director from Narcotics Central Bureau, Jammu zone was the guest speaker.
Prof Satnam Kour, Convenor, Utsaah presented the welcome address. She apprised the audience about the various activities conducted by the different clubs during the last one year.
The resource person Harish Kumar, Assistant Director, Narcotics Central Bureau in his lecture on drug de -addiction elaborated at length on the problems, concerns and measures to be adopted to stay away from intoxicating substances.
After the presentation of the resource person, the dialogue started with a very fruitful discussion held between the students.
It is pertinent to mention that the community service and social justice club provides all space to the student volunteers to come out with their constructive ideas for serving the community.
The students presented a wonderful stage performance “Nashe Se Tauba” directed by Sumit Sharma, Drama Instructor, DSW, University of Jammu.
Prof. Suman Jawwal, Prof. Lalit Sen, Prof. Virender Koundal, Prof. Manoj Batt, Dr. Chhinmoye and staff members of the campus were present in the function.
The vote of thanks was presented by the Coordinator of the Community Service and Social Justice Club, Dr. Shashi Prabha.
The programme was conducted by Suman Kumari, Assistant Professor, Department of Geography.
Earlier on the 17th January, the Photography Club had organised a Heritage and Street photography in Mubarak Mandi and Old Jammu City.
The photography club being coordinated by Dr Pritam Singh is aiming to train the students in the techniques of photography and also educate them about using this medium for various themes and concerns. More than 50 students had participated in this photography and explored their city through the eye of the lens.
